Hi @Capgemini functional team ,
Is the edit button missing in only page of a space OR on all pages in the same space ?
If edit is not possible in only one page, then contact the user who last edited or created the page. In confluence, page level restrictions can be added. It overwrites the space level permisisons.
Also child page inherits permisisons from parent page. You need to check your permisisons for each parent pages.
If edit is missing in all pages of a space, then you should be granted "Pages -ADD" permissions in space settings. Contact space admins for this.
